Job Description
Summary:
Kraft Heinz Global Treasury is a high performing team with global oversight to company liquidity capital and liabilities management and proactive risk mitigations. The Associate Treasury Director Retirement & Cash Management will lead the design management and compliance of our retirement programs and enterprise cash management. The Retirement plan oversight includes defined benefit pension plans defined contribution 401(k) plans nonqualified deferred compensation plans and postretirement medical plans across the Globe.
Reporting directly to VP Global Treasurer the Director Retirement & Cash Management will proactively take measures to assess recommend and implement initiatives to manage our liabilities and investment portfolio and develop a longterm strategy. In addition the talent will be responsible for leading crossfunctional initiatives to continue to utilize surplus plan assets as a strategic asset to the organization.
In this role the Associate Treasury Director Retirement & Cash Management will lead bestinclass strategic initiatives and ensure operational excellence for over $10 billion of company assets. The talent can develop true global view of our liabilities and asset management take on direct charge of portfolio investment interact with cross functional teams and senior leadership as well as lead significant global projects. In addition the talent will lead relationships with many external partners across the globe.
Core Retirement Plan Responsibilities:
- Full oversight for over $8 billion of retirement and postretirement medical plans across the Globe
- Present new investment approaches to the CFO and Treasurer EBAB and Trustee Boards
- Assess plan risk strategies further develop and monitor investment portfolios. Make recommendations on asset manager selection and asset allocation
- Monitor ongoing asset allocations
- Manage and monitor the performance and risk exposure of a large portfolio of highly complex investments investment mix and minimize the risk of significant losses
- Drive the longterm pension strategy and communicate plan and path
- Responsible for complex modeling and understanding the financial impact of strategic initiatives market changes and investment allocation changes. Strong understanding of underlying market drivers that impact assumptions
- Be subject matter expert from financial and investment perspective for such plans
- Manage and budget for over $100 million of annual P&L impact. Report on variance drivers and develop projections
- Manage and budget for cash flow impacts related to retirement and postretirement medical plans across the globe
- Ensure compliance in accordance with IRS ERISA company internal processes and other regulatory requirements across the globe
- Partner with service providers (e.g. actuaries consultants trustees etc) and other functions (e.g. HR legal communications) to resolve issues and recommend innovative solutions
- Lead relationships with 10 external investment managers across the globe
- Responsible for content for Pension Committee meetings primary contact for annual pension plan audits and filing
- Work with treasury cash management to ensure funding of various plans for benefits payout
- Apply the knowledge of laws regulations governing agencies procedures audit programs and practices to reduce company risk
Strategic Retirement Plan Responsibilities:
- Responsible for identifying and leading strategic initiatives that require crossfunctional collaboration to utilize over $1 billion of surplus plan assets; deep technical understanding across HR accounting legal tax and FP&A is imperative to executing these initiatives
- Prioritize continued dialogue with external strategic partners and willingness to be active in industry activities to ensure bestinclass idea generation
- Ability to partner with HR team to identify opportunities to repurpose existing surplus to support ongoing cash requirements
- Understand company strategic objectives to identify opportunities across both short and longterm time horizons
- Lead previously approved crossfunctional strategic initiatives to support access to over $300 million of surplus plan assets
- Understand and monitor the market landscape and insurer trends as it relates to potential risk transfer opportunities
- Work with international teams outside of the U.S. key role in plan design derisking and asset management recommendations
Enterprise Strategic Cash Management Responsibilities:
- Full oversight for over $500 million to $2 billion of company strategic cash investments
- Lead the establishment of necessary infrastructure to support investments in a Separately Managed Account; to include governance documents investment policy statement and investment committee structure
- Responsible for establishing the cadence and content for recurring investment committee meetings to support monitoring and performance reporting requirements for Company strategic cash investments; committee to include CFO Global Treasurer Global Controller Legal etc.
- Establish a recommended recurring cadence and format for highlevel reporting to Board of Directors and necessary committees (audit etc.
- Lead effort to identify and monitor external investment manager(s) to support company strategic cash investments
- Work with treasury operations team to support strategic company cash investments and proper liquidity management
